Newly-released documents, written the day before the second national lockdown was imposed, show a consensus statement prepared by a modelling subgroup of Sage raised concerns about returning to the tier system. On Friday, Sage said that the R rate for the UK has fallen to 1-1.2, with experts believing it is already below 1 in some places. It comes after a sub-group of SAGE warned yesterday that Christmas is still in jeopardy unless social distancing rules are toughened up after England's second lockdown. SAGE insisted, however, that it still isn't clear whether the Tier Three rules are strong enough to keep the R rate below one in the longer term. The case count is the highest since the Covid-19 outbreak began and comes a week after England's second national lockdown started.
